The first view you see nearing the top of Mount Pierce on the Crawford Path is looking west towards the Dartmouth Range. On a partly cloudy day, it is often mottled with sunlight. (ED PARSONS PHOTO)

It’s been a couple years since I climbed Mount Pierce (4,310 feet). Tuesday was warm with clearing skies over the mountains. Hiking friends were busy and I decided to treat myself to a New Year’s hike up Pierce.

I’ve written about Mount Pierce a number of times over the years, but I climbed it long before I started writing a hiking column.
